Output fc602e018c2faa6a60ebec1b42279aafa62f856961473d04f381a818c8edeb10:1

value
40065235
script pubkey
OP_0 OP_PUSHBYTES_20 5620ece547dbc887a4a10c59d1b834bab873bf95
address
bc1q2cswee28m0yg0f9pp3varwp5h2u880u454j8vd
transaction
fc602e018c2faa6a60ebec1b42279aafa62f856961473d04f381a818c8edeb10
confirmations
139658
spent
true